Targeted search engine traffic has always been the most valuable traffic for online businesses because it brings people to your site who are actively searching for something you offer.

It used to be the only way to gain exposure on the search engines was to submit your site to the hundreds of available search Web sites and place special “meta-tags” in your page so the search engine robot will index you properly. After that, you’d just hope for good placement.

This has all changed with two investions: Google algorithm and keyword bidding. Google ranks your site according to how many other relevant, popular sites link back to you. The more relevant and more popular the sites that link to you, the higher you will place in Google’s regular search results. Aside from that, there are the paid results explained below.

Keyword bidding involves bidding on keywords relevant to your site against other companies for top placement in people’s search results. You only pay when someone clicks to go to your site, and you determine the amount to bid. So a website bidding the highest amount (let’s say they bid 50 cents per click) will be #1 in search results, while a website bidding 49 cents per click would appear #2, and so on.
